English: Tittel / Title: Liknes

Beskrivelse / Description: Tettstedet Liknes er administrasjonssentrum i Kvinesdal kommune. De to elvene Litlåna og Kvina møtes her før de løper ut i Fedafjorden. Kvinesdal kirke ligger på en morenebrink midt i bildet. Kirken er tegnet av Hans Ditlev Franciscus Linstow (1787-1851) i empirestil og er fra 1837. Linstow er også arkitekten for slottet i Oslo.
